really shes pretty easy. be sure to keep the lumens high on her or she likes to autoflower. clones really easily, I use recycled organic soil with nutes mixed in(which has become pretty strong now) for veg and subcool's supersoil for flower and it loves it. She is the biggest yielder in my garden and clones the easiest I have ever seen. Smell is all berry, taste is sometimes berry sometimes citrus. She also drinks twice as much water as anything else. The 6-7 week flowering plant pictured will bend completely over if I do not prop her up. I posted this pic earlier but this is pheno 1 harvested from seed for the first time. Harvested at 70 days, 24 grams from a 1 gallon pot sea of green with 4-5 other plants under 150 hps

I mix organic nutes into my soil, I used promix ultimate organic mix for a base, I added espoma biotone starter plus and worm castings to that along with perlite. This is what I pretty much use for veg soil, then for final transplant before flower I use subcools super soil:
6 Bags Roots soil or equivalent high quality supped up grow soil 25 pounds Pure Worm Castings ½ cup Azomite trace minerals 2/3 Cup Sweet Lime IE Dolomite 1 Kilo Bone meal / IE 5 Pounds 1 Kilo Blood meal ( I use a bit more bone than Blood in this recipe) 1 Kilo Bat Guano bloom formula preferably Fruit bats 3/4 cup Epson Salts All I do is add water |
